Louisville basketball will learn if they earned their first commitment of the 2026 class in just a few hours, as 4-star recruit Colben Landrew will announce his decision this afternoon on the CBS Sports Basketball channel at 2:30 p.m. local time. Landrew is an elite prospect that the Cardinals have prioritized since August, and continue to grow a relationship with.
Now, they will find out if all their hard work paid off and earned their first commitment of the 2026 class. Louisville has emerged as one of the top favorites to land Landrew after their recent visit back in August. However, the Cardinals are no lock by any means as Purdue, Ole Miss, Texas A&M, Mississippi State, and UConn are all in the mix.
However, many are making it feel like it is a two-way battle, and the biggest threat to Louisville landing Landrew is Dan Hurley and the UConn Huskies.

Louisville's biggest threat to landing Colben Landrew
The Cardinals are one of many teams that jumped on Landrew after his enormous offseason. The 4-star recruit was ranked No. 69 in the nation entering the summer, but skyrocketed up to No. 17 in the country and the No. 3 shooting guard. Louisville quickly became one of his top choices as he cut his list to six schools before his decision.
Before he announces his decision, though, many are speculating this to be a battle between UConn and Louisville, with the others not far behind. The Huskies earned a visit on Oct. 4, making it the most recent visit, and this has led many to believe they have a slight edge over Louisville.

Hurley and his Huskies being the frontrunners is no sign of them being a lock, but as the Cardinals fans count down to 2:30, they will begin to see it as a two-team race between them and UConn.
With it coming down to the last moment, Louisville fans are eager to see where Landrew commits, and they know how crucial it is to land this 4-star. The Cardinals are in dire need of a 2026 commitment with Stokes' decision looming. A commitment from Landrew and the Cardinals can try to convince the Louisville native to come home.
However, it will be close, as they will have to jump Hurley and UConn while also beating out SEC giants. The Cardinals fans will tune in to the CBS Sports Basketball channel this afternoon at 2:30 p.m. local time to find out where Landrew will commit to.
